文档解释
ORA-09824: Unable to enable allowmacaccess privilege.
Cause: ORACLE was not able to turn on allowmacaccess privilege so that it could do a label comparison.
Action: Check the UNIX error number. If it indicates that ORACLE does not have the allowmacaccess privilege, add the allowmacaccess privilege to the potential privilege set of $ORACLE_HOME/bin/oracle using chpriv (1M). If the executable already has the allowmacaccess privilege, contact Oracle Support Services.
。
ORA-09824是Oracle数据库服务器上的一个常见错误,该错误提示无法启用allowmacaccess权限。无法启用意味着拒绝完成指定操作。
官方解释
常见案例
正常处理方法及步骤
1.检查与数据库服务器的数据库连接客户端的配置文件,以确定是否已经启用MAC的访问权限。
2.如果服务器上的连接客户端允许了MAC的访问权限,则需要检查系统中存在的所有文件是否经过正确配置,或者删除/重新安装所有客户端-服务器间的连接文件以及应用程序程序。
3.确保客户端上有没有正在执行其他进程或服务,以便使其他进程不会对Oracle Database导致任何影响。
4.确保服务器上的内存已经设置正确,以优化系统和Oracle数据库的执行性能。
5.可以考虑将关于Oracle数据库访问的所有权限重置回原来的默认值。
6.如果仍有问题,可以考虑将所有系统文件重置回原来的状态或重新安装Oracle数据库。